Chromatographic Resolution of H(+)-Translocating Pyrophosphatase from H(+)-Translocating ATPase of Higher Plant Tonoplast
Membrane vesicles derived from the tonoplast of Beta vulgaris L. possess two predominant phosphohydrolase activities: a Cl(−)-stimulated, NO(3)(−)-inhibited ATPase, and a K(+)-stimulated, Na(+)-inhibited inorganic pyrophosphatase (PPase).
